Household of Euphemia Macarthur (born 1808, Ross & Cromarty)

1881 England, Wales & Scotland Census in Lochs, Ross and Cromarty, Scotland

More informationkeyboard_arrow_down

The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

Euphemia Macarthur and 2 other people are on this record

More informationkeyboard_arrow_down

In the 1881 Census, the household of Euphemia Macarthur, born in 1808 in Lochs, Ross & Cromarty, consisted of 3 members. Euphemia was the head of the household, widow. She had 1 child; Catherine, born 1832 in Lochs, Ross & Cromarty, Scotland.
During the period, also present in the household was Euphemia's Granddaughter, Chirsty Macleod, born in 1865 in Lochs, Ross & Cromarty, Scotland.
